Understanding the Roots of Jamaican Dancehall Culture

The genesis of Jamaican dance hall culture can be traced back to the early 1980s, emerging from the website waning soundsystems scene of reggae. Initially, these soundsystems, like King Stinger’s and Tony Matterhorn’s, would spin reggae music, but as economic hardship gripped Jamaica, DJs commenced to experiment with quicker rhythms and basic lyrical content . This change moved away from the classic roots reggae vibe and toward a different energy, heavily shaped by ground breaking deejaying and a growing desire for affordable music for the people in the deprived communities.
